PHOTOJOURNALISM

The responsibilities and duties of the photojournalist varies from newspaper to newspaper. The primary duty of the photojournalist is to take pictures. They are responsible for providing clear, easy-to-read, high quality, truthful images, that communicate a meaningful message to the readers of the publication they work for. -- Nancy L. Ford

    A folded American flag waits to be retired by the Voiture 390 Ritual Team of the Anoka County American Legion in a ceremonial burn at the Wayzata American Legion Sunday, Oct. 18, in Wayzata.  Old flags are given to the American Legion by community members, cities and business to be retired once a year.
